  • the present invention relates to the field of audio and, more particularly, to a mini stereo. ⁇ Background technique ⁇
  • Mini-speaker is a kind of micro-speaker. Many people also call it "USB audio". It is connected to a computer or USB jack with a USB interface. It is compact, easy to carry and fashionable. The shape design tube is about fashion, small and tiny, and has a wide variety. Mini speakers need only be connected to devices such as laptops and mobile phones, and you can play music without the need for a power supply. It generally includes a housing, a circuit board, a horn, and a battery that are fixed inside the housing. However, the speaker is only set inside the mini speaker, and the sound quality of the sound is poor.
  • the technical problem to be solved by the present invention is to provide a mini-sound with better sound quality.
  • a mini speaker comprising a housing, a speaker and a circuit board fixed inside the housing, and a diaphragm disposed on a rear side of the speaker.
  • the vibrating membrane is in close fitting relationship with the casing.
  • the mini speaker further includes a diaphragm fixing frame that is disposed inside the housing to fix the diaphragm.
  • the diaphragm is made of a soft material, and the housing is generally made of a hard material. If the two are directly fixed, the diaphragm may fall off or the fixing may not be secure. Adjusting the sound quality; a diaphragm fixing frame transition is provided between the diaphragm and the housing, so that the diaphragm does not directly contact the housing, so that it is firmly fixed to the diaphragm fixing frame with glue, and then The normal operation of the diaphragm can be ensured by fixing the diaphragm fixing frame seamlessly inside the casing.
  • the diaphragm fixing frame includes an outer frame adapted to the housing and a diaphragm escaping hole disposed inside the outer frame and adapted to the shape of the diaphragm, the outer frame and the outer frame An interference fit between the housings, the vibrating membrane avoiding holes and the vibrating membrane are in close fitting. This is the vibration fixed The specific structure of the box.
  • the vibrating membrane has a round cake shape
  • the corresponding diaphragm avoidance hole has an annular shape
  • an inner diameter of the vibrating membrane avoiding hole is equal to a diameter of the vibrating membrane, and the vibrating membrane avoids a rim of the hole
  • An annular platform projecting inwardly is provided, the inner diameter of the annular platform being smaller than the diameter of the diaphragm.
  • the vibrating membrane is provided with a concave annular groove, and the outer diameter of the annular groove is equal to the inner diameter of the annular platform.
  • the diaphragm can be fixed to the diaphragm fixing frame by applying a glue to the diaphragm outside the annular groove and bonding it to the ring-shaped platform.
  • the annular platform is located at a height of 1/2 of the diaphragm escaping hole.
  • the diaphragm is entirely inside the diaphragm fixing frame, and the diaphragm is made of a soft material and is easily damaged. The diaphragm can be protected during the installation process, thereby reducing the breakage rate of the product.
  • the total height of the outer frame is equal to the height of the diaphragm avoidance hole, and the end of the outer frame is at the same height as the end of the diaphragm avoidance hole.
  • the outer frame is the same height as the diaphragm to avoid emptying, and it is convenient to fix the diaphragm fixing frame without increasing the volume of the diaphragm fixing frame occupying the inside of the casing.
  • the casing has a square shape, and the outer frame is also in the shape of a square.
  • the outer diameter of the outer frame is equal to the inner diameter of the casing, and the inner diameter of the outer frame is equal to the diaphragm to avoid The outer diameter of the hole; the diaphragm fixing frame is fixed inside the casing with glue.
  • the fixed diaphragm of the vibrating membrane can not only firmly fix the vibrating membrane fixing frame, but also the glue can fill the gap between the vibrating membrane fixing frame and the casing to further ensure the vibrating membrane to improve the sound quality.
  • a silicone weight reducing hole is disposed between the outer frame and the diaphragm avoidance hole. It can reduce the weight of your audio, and it is easy to carry and use.
  • the vibrating membrane is fixed between the circuit board and the Rab, and the Rab and the circuit board are connected by a wire; and the vibrating membrane fixing frame is provided with a wire avoiding hole.
  • This is the positional relationship between the diaphragm fixing frame and the circuit board and the louver, and the horn and the circuit board are connected by wires.
  • a wire escaping hole is provided on the diaphragm fixing frame for the purpose of facilitating the wire fixing frame through the diaphragm.
  • the invention has a vibrating membrane disposed on the rear side of the squad, and the vibrating membrane has the functions of improving the bass and the resonance effect, and the sound quality of the mini-audio is improved to a certain extent, so that the mini-audio emits a better sound quality and can Give people a sense of hearing.

Abstract

一种迷你音响(1),包括壳体,固定在所述壳体内部的喇叭和电路板,还包括一设置在喇叭后侧的振动膜(5),所述振动膜(5)与壳体之间紧密配合。由于在喇叭后侧设置了振动膜(5),而振动膜(5)具有提供喇叭低音和共振效果的作用,在一定程度上能够改善迷你音响(1)的音质。

Description

一种迷你音响
【技术领域】
本发明涉及音响领域, 更具体的说, 涉及一种迷你音响。 【背景技术】
迷你音响 (mini-speaker )是一种微型音响, 很多人也称其为 "USB音响", 以 USB接口连接电脑或 USB插孔, 小巧, 方便携带, 款式新颖。 外形设计筒约 时尚, 小巧玲珑, 品种繁多。 迷你音箱只需与笔记本电脑、 手机等设备连接, 无需电源供给, 就能播放音乐。 一般包括壳体, 固定在壳体内部的电路板、 喇 叭、 电池。 但是只在迷你音响内部设置喇叭, 音响的音质较差。
【发明内容】
本发明所要解决的技术问题是提供一种音质较佳的迷你音响。
本发明的目的是通过以下技术方案来实现的: 一种迷你音响, 包括壳体、 固定在所述壳体内部的喇叭和电路板, 还包括一设置在所述喇叭后侧的振动膜, 所述的振动膜与壳体之间紧密配合。
优选的, 所述的迷你音响还包括一设置在所述壳体内部固定所述振动膜的 振动膜固定框。 振动膜采用的是软性材质, 而壳体一般都是采用较硬的材质, 将两者之间直接固定, 那么振动膜可能会发生脱落或者固定不牢靠的情况, 这 样振动膜就起不到调节音质的作用; 在振动膜和壳体之间设置了振动膜固定框 过渡, 从而振动膜就不会与壳体之间直接接触, 这样只要用胶水牢固的固定在 振动膜固定框上, 然后在将振动膜固定框无缝固定在壳体内部就可以保证振动 膜正常的工作。
优选的, 所述的振动膜固定框包括与所述壳体相适应的外框和设置在所述 外框内部的与所述振动膜形状相适应的振动膜避让孔, 所述外框与所述的壳体 之间过盈配合, 所述振动膜避让孔与所述振动膜之间紧密配合。 这是震动固定 框的具体结构。
优选的, 所述的振动膜呈圓饼状, 对应的所述振动膜避让孔呈圓环状, 所 述振动膜避让孔的内径等于所述振动膜的直径, 所述振动膜避让孔的缘边上设 置有向内凸出的环状平台, 所述环状平台的内径小于所述振动膜的直径。 只要 将振动膜用胶水固定在振动膜固定框的环状平台上就能够使得振动膜牢固固定 在振动膜固定框上。
优选的, 所述振动膜上设置有一下凹的环状凹槽, 所述环状凹槽的外径等 于所述环状平台的内径。 在这里, 只要将环状凹槽外部的振动膜涂上胶水与环 状平台粘合在一起就可以将振动膜固定在振动膜固定框上。
优选的, 所述环状平台位于所述振动膜避让孔的 1/2高度处。 这样振动膜整 个就处于振动膜固定框的内部, 而振动膜是由较软的材质制作而成容易受到损 坏, 可以在安装过程中保护振动膜, 从而降低产品的折损率。
优选的, 所述的外框的总高度等于所述振动膜避让孔的高度, 且所述外框 的端部与所述振动膜避让孔的端部位于同一高度。 外框与振动膜避让空的高度 相同, 在不增大振动膜固定框占用壳体内部的体积的同时, 又方便固定振动膜 固定框。
优选的, 所述的壳体呈方块状, 所述外框也呈方块状, 所述外框的外径等 于所述壳体的内径, 所述外框的内径等于所述振动膜避让孔的外径; 所述的振 动膜固定框用胶水固定在所述壳体内部。 这是迷你音响的总体外形, 采用胶水 固定振动膜固定框不仅可以牢固固定振动膜固定框, 而且胶水还可以填充振动 膜固定框与壳体之间的缝隙, 进一步保证振动膜改善音质的作用。
优选的, 所述的外框与振动膜避让孔之间设置有掏胶减重孔。 可以减轻迷 你音响整体的重量, 方便携带和使用。
优选的, 所述的振动膜固定在所述电路板与喇八之间, 所述的喇八与电路 板之间通过导线连通; 所述的振动膜固定框上设置有导线避让孔。 这是振动膜 固定框与电路板和喇八之间的位置关系, 而喇叭与电路板之间是用导线连通的, 在振动膜固定框上设置导线避让孔是为了方便导线通过振动膜固定框。 本发明由于在喇八的后侧设置了振动膜, 而振动膜具有提高喇八低音和共 振效果的作用, 在一定程度上改善了迷你音响的音质, 从而使迷你音响发出较 佳的音质, 能够给人一种听觉上的享受。

【具体实施方式】
一种迷你音响, 包括壳体, 固定在壳体内部的喇叭和电路板, 还包括一设置 在所述喇八后侧的振动膜, 所述的振动膜与壳体之间紧密配合。 本发明由于在 喇叭的后侧设置了振动膜, 而振动膜具有提高喇叭低音和共振效果的作用, 在 一定程度上改善了迷你音响的音质, 从而使迷你音响发出较佳的音质, 能够给 人一种听觉上的享受。
下面结合附图和较佳的实施例对本发明作进一步说明。
如图 1—4所示, 迷你音响 1包括壳体和固定在壳体内部的喇叭、 电池电路板 及固定在喇叭与电路板之间的振动膜 5。 振动膜 5可以提高声音的震动效果, 从 而提高迷你音响 1的音质。
一般, 振动膜 5都是由软性材质制成, 而壳体采用的多为硬塑料或者金属材 质, 若将两者之间直接固定, 那么振动膜 5 可能会发生脱落或者固定不牢靠的 情况, 为了解决这种情况, 迷你音响 1还包括一个振动膜固定框 6, 将振动膜 5 固定在振动膜固定框 6上, 再将振动膜固定框 6固定在壳体内。 振动膜固定框 6 包括与壳体相适应的外框 61和设置在外框内部的与振动膜 5形状相适应的振动 膜避让孔 62, 外框 61与壳体之间过盈配合, 振动膜避让孔 62与所述振动膜 5 之间紧密配合, 这样就可以使得振动膜 5与振动膜固定框 6之间无缝接触, 且 振动膜固定框 6与壳体之间无缝接触。
振动膜 5呈圓饼状, 振动膜 5上设置有一下凹的环状凹槽 51 , 对应的振动膜 避让孔 62呈圓环状, 且振动膜避让孔 62的内径等于所述振动膜 5的直径, 在 振动膜避让孔 62的缘边上设置有向内凸出的且内径小于振动膜 5直径的环状平 台 63; 环状凹槽 51的外径与环状平台 63的内径相同。 只要将环状凹槽 51外部 的振动膜 5涂上胶水与环状平台 63粘合在一起就可以将振动膜固定在振动膜固 定框 6上。 环状平台 63位于振动膜避让孔 62边缘的 1/2高度处, 这样振动膜 5 整个就处于振动膜固定框 6的内部, 而振动膜 5是由较软的材质制作而成容易 受到损坏, 可以在安装过程中保护振动膜 5 , 从而降低产品的折损率。 外框 61 的总高度等于振动膜避让孔 62的高度, 且外框 61的端部与所述振动膜避让孔 62的端部位于同一高度。 外框 61与振动膜避让空 62的高度相同, 在不增大振 动膜固定框 6 占用壳体内部的体积的同时, 又可以增大固定振动膜固定框 6与 壳体的接触面积。 为了减轻迷你音响 1 的重量, 在外框 62与振动膜避让孔 52 之间设置有掏胶减重孔。
电路板与喇八之间通过导线连接, 振动膜 5固定在喇叭与电路板之间的壳体 内, 在振动膜固定框 6上设置有导线避让孔(图中未标出), 方便导线通过振动 膜固定框 6。
壳体呈方块状, 外框 61也呈方块状, 外框 61的外径等于所述壳体的内径, 所述外框 61的内径等于所述振动膜避让孔 62的外径; 振动膜固定框 6用胶水 固定在所述壳体内部。 采用胶水固定振动膜固定框 6 不仅可以牢固固定振动膜 固定框 6, 而且胶水还可以填充振动膜固定框 6与壳体之间的缝隙, 进一步保证 振动膜 5改善音质的作用。 电路板上设置有与外接 usb数据线连接的 usb接口,对应的在壳体上设置 usb 接口避让孔。
